This product uses a zero-capacity-increment, flexible smart charging pile as the energy storage and charging system carrier. With modular design, it integrates lithium iron phosphate battery cabinets, battery management system (BMS), power conversion system (PCS), DC-DC charging system, local control system (EMS), air conditioning, fire protection, and other devices into one, providing a core solution for both energy storage and charging. It aims to improve energy efficiency, lower costs, and enhance power supply reliability and stability.Suitable for EV charging stations, commercial complexes, industrial parks, residential communities, and emergency power supply sites, optimizing power resource allocation and supporting the popularity of new energy vehicles.
ADVANTAGES
Charging System
Supports various charging modes, automatically adjusts power, and enables electricity exchange between grid,battery cabinet,and EV.
Discharging System
Constant current discharge,automatic power adjustment,over-discharge protection,supports battery cabinet reverse electricity back to the grid.
Energy Dispatch Management
Automatically adjusts battery charge/discharge strategies, load scheduling,and power distribution based on various conditions to improve charging efficiency;monitors power consumption, optimizes load balancing,and intelligently manages power dispatch.
Fire Protection
Fitted with perfluorohexanone (fire‑suppression), multi‑sensor detectors for active safety management.
Temperature and Humidity Detection
With sensors and IP54 cabinet protection grade,detects temperature/humidity changes and alarms in time.
Platform Remote Scheduling
Accepts remote instructions and scheduling via platform, stably connects to management system, uploads data and receives commands, cooperates for optimized energy use,and enables maintenance staff remote operation.
